TO: The Honourable the Speaker and Members of the Legislative Assembly of Queensland

Queensland residents draws to the attention of the House, once again, the urgent need to provide a regular daily bus service for the residents of Jacobs Well and the cane lands community more broadly. 

With the recent announcement by the City of Gold Coast’s willingness to fund 50% of the cost of more than 100 additional services each day, we request the State Government to commit to jointly fund this much needed service.

Jacobs Well is an important hub within the Northern Gold Coast and is adjacent to the region identified as the area that will accommodate the largest proportion of the sub regions planned greenfield growth with Jacobs Well undergoing significant population growth in its own right. As such, Jacobs Well and the cane lands need to be supported by appropriate infrastructure.

Your petitioners, therefore, request the House to do all in its power to ensure the Department of Transport and Main Roads, work with the City of Gold Coast, to ensure funding is approved to provide a regular daily bus service, to enable people to connect to the transport hub of Ormeau and the nearby Pimpama shopping precinct.
